Output eccc9654d2c9145873a22dfd5dfa21c9c17aaeee99a325ca28219d3f112fc6ae:2

value
165666536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c93e00e47a5f92307b81887d025e104f058fd869 OP_EQUAL
address
3L362BMq1KGKzm8JCh3HqSZx8dVGGCr88L
transaction
eccc9654d2c9145873a22dfd5dfa21c9c17aaeee99a325ca28219d3f112fc6ae
spent
true